ABSTRACT:
A two-inductor varactor tunable solid-state microwave oscillator comprising a series tunable circuit wherein one inductor is serially connected with a negative resistance active element, an impedance load, and a varactor. The circuit is tuned by changing the reactance of the circuit by varying electrically the capacitance of the varactor. The second inductor is connected in parallel with the varactor to increase the range of reactance change of the series circuit effected by the variation in capacitance of the varactor to provide thereby for a wider frequency tuning range.
